Morrison Healthcare is a premier national food and nutrition services company dedicated to transforming healthcare dining experiences across the United States. With a presence in over 1,000 hospitals and healthcare systems spanning 46 states, the company brings more than 70 years of expertise in culinary, nutritional, and operational services. Morrison Healthcare is part of the Compass Group, a global leader in foodservice management, committed to fostering a culture of opportunity, inclusion, and purpose. Job Duties
- Cooks and prepares food following approved recipes and production standards
- Ensures all deadlines are met based on production orders
- Supervises hourly food service associates including interviewing, scheduling, payroll, training, counseling, participation in reviews and disciplinary recommendations
- Stores food according to corporate, state and federal food safety and sanitation procedures
- Ensures proper food handling, presentation, portion control, and appropriate serving temperatures
- Maintains sanitation of equipment, supplies and utensils and cleans workstations thoroughly
- Interacts with customers to resolve complaints in a friendly, service-oriented manner and relays relevant information to supervisor
- Demonstrates full knowledge of daily menu items and explains them accurately to associates and customers
- Monitors inventory and deliveries, tracks product production, consumption, and waste, and informs supervisor of supply shortages
